The Genesis of USDT
USDT was introduced in 2014 by the Tether Limited team with the aim of providing a stable digital currency that could be easily used for trading and transactions without the typical volatility seen in other cryptocurrencies. Unlike Bitcoin or Ethereum, USDT's value is designed to remain constant, pegged to the US dollar. This is achieved through Tether’s reserves of fiat currency and other assets, which are audited to ensure transparency and trustworthiness.
Mechanics of USDT
At its core, USDT operates on a proof-of-reserves model, where Tether Limited maintains reserves that back each USDT in circulation. This backing can include a mix of fiat currency, cryptocurrencies, and other financial instruments. The primary purpose of this backing is to maintain the peg at $1, ensuring that 1 USDT is always worth $1.
The issuance and redemption of USDT are straightforward. When someone purchases USDT, they receive a digital token that can be traded on various exchanges. Conversely, when an investor wants to convert their USDT back to fiat or another cryptocurrency, they can redeem it for its equivalent value. This mechanism allows traders to use USDT as a medium of exchange, a unit of account, and a store of value, much like fiat currencies.

The Risks of USDT
While USDT offers many advantages, it is not without its risks. Here are some of the key risks associated with USDT:
Pegging Risk: The primary risk with USDT lies in its peg to the US dollar. Although Tether Limited maintains reserves to back each USDT, concerns have been raised about the transparency and accuracy of these reserves. If the reserves are insufficient or if there are discrepancies in reporting, the peg could fail, leading to significant value loss.
Market Manipulation: The Tether team has faced allegations of market manipulation. If Tether were to manipulate the market to benefit its own operations or investors, it could undermine the trust in USDT and lead to broader market instability.
Regulatory Risks: As with all cryptocurrencies, regulatory risks are ever-present. Governments around the world are increasingly scrutinizing cryptocurrencies, and changes in regulations can impact the legality and usability of USDT. Regulatory crackdowns could lead to a decrease in liquidity or make USDT unusable in certain jurisdictions.
Technological Risks: Like all digital assets, USDT is vulnerable to technological risks such as hacking, software bugs, and other cybersecurity threats. While Tether has implemented robust security measures, no system is entirely immune to breaches.

Understanding the Crypto Landscape
To embark on this journey, it's essential to have a solid understanding of the crypto landscape. Cryptocurrency is a decentralized digital currency that operates independently of any central bank. Unlike traditional currencies, cryptocurrencies are built on blockchain technology—a distributed ledger enforced by a network of computers around the world.
Key elements to grasp include:
Blockchain Technology: The backbone of all cryptocurrencies. It’s a public ledger that records all transactions across a network of computers, ensuring transparency and security. Mining and Staking: Processes that validate transactions and add them to the blockchain. Mining involves using powerful computers to solve complex mathematical problems, while staking involves locking up cryptocurrency to support and secure the network. Exchanges and Wallets: Platforms where you can buy, sell, and trade cryptocurrencies. Wallets are digital storage solutions that hold your crypto assets securely.
The Intersection of Crypto and Affiliate Marketing
Affiliate marketing is a performance-based marketing strategy where content creators earn a commission by promoting products or services from other companies. When it comes to crypto, affiliate marketing becomes an exciting way to monetize content without directly selling your own products or services.
Affiliate links for crypto-related products can include:
Cryptocurrency Exchanges: Platforms like Coinbase, Binance, or Kraken offer affiliate programs that pay commissions for every new user referred through your unique link. Hardware Wallets: Companies like Ledger and Trezor provide affiliate links for their secure storage solutions. Crypto Trading Bots and Tools: Software that automates trading or offers analytics can also be promoted through affiliate links.
